Build Provenance: Ferncastle currency rounding fix

This page documents which Ferncastle builds contain the fix for rounding drift in multi-hop currency conversion. Builds prior to the fix rounded at each hop, so customers converting through an intermediate currency could see totals off by a cent or two. Support should confirm the customer's reported build before opening an escalation, since post-fix builds round only once at display time. Verified builds carry the provenance token shown below.

trace token, kajeg-tadup: htk31_ea4436123ab4c9e337062126feef2c5

## SQL Linting

All SQL files at Bramblegate must pass `sqlcheck` before merge. Rules enforce uppercase keywords, explicit column lists (no `SELECT *`), and snake_case identifiers. The linter validates schema references against a live shadow database, so it needs network access during CI and local runs. Before your first run, configure the linter's schema probe with the connection string below.

primary connection of fajog-bageg = clickhouse://tamion_svc:0nS8bDSETpHjj2@db-cbc5.nelvrocorp.example:5432/nordor

Changelog — Pelicore API v5.3, key rotation heads-up for support. We rotated the signing key used by the per-tenant rate quota service, so any customer whose quota reports look "unsigned" or "tampered" just needs to refresh their verification config — nothing is actually broken. Quota math itself is unchanged: same tiers, same burst limits. If a tenant pings you about verification failures after today, point them at the new key, which appears right below.

deploy key for kagup-bawig: bky9_ZMq28eTw9